Developed Starting Torque in Single Phase Induction Motor

Image
We Know Single Phase Induction Motor is not Self started. But we can overcome it by converting  it into two phase induction motor. For this phenomena The Stator of a single phase motor is provided with an extra Winding, known as Starting Winding. Which is added with its main or running  winding. This two winding are spaced 90 degree  with each other and connected in parallel across the single phase supply. Which is shown in following figure: So that the phase difference between the currents in two stator winding is very large, then this motor behaves as a two phase induction motor.So then we get a resultant flux which made a starting  torque and our motor is rotateting

Three-phase transformer circuits Since three-phase is used so often for power distribution systems, it makes sense that we would need three-phase transformers to be able to step voltages up or down. This is only partially true, as regular single-phase transformers can be ganged together to transform power between two three-phase systems in a variety of configurations, eliminating the requirement for a special three-phase transformer . However, special three-phase transformers are built for those tasks, and are able to perform with less material requirement, less size, and less weight than their modular counterparts. A three-phase transformer is made of three sets of primary and secondary windings, each set wound around one leg of an iron core assembly. Essentially it looks like three single-phase transformers sharing a joined core as in Figure below . Three phase transformer core has three sets of windings.
